Bag om Marion's Faith

Marion's Faith is a sequel to the novel The Colonel's Daughter, written by Charles King. The story follows the life of Marion, a young woman who is the daughter of a wealthy colonel. After her father's death, Marion is left to navigate her way through life without his guidance. She must learn to cope with the challenges of being a woman in a male-dominated society, as well as the pressures of maintaining her family's social status. Along the way, she meets and falls in love with a young man named Jack, who is also struggling to find his place in the world. Together, they must overcome the obstacles that stand in their way and prove that love can conquer all. The novel explores themes of love, loyalty, and perseverance, and is a captivating read for anyone who enjoys historical fiction.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
